cheapest way to post to china

The cheapest way to post to China depends on the size, weight, and urgency of the item you’re shipping. Below are several affordable options for posting goods to China, ranging from postal services to courier services. Here’s a breakdown of the most cost-effective ways to ship from various regions:

1. Postal Services (Standard Mail)

For small, non-urgent shipments, standard postal services are usually the most economical option. These services are slower compared to express couriers but are suitable for personal items or non-time-sensitive packages.

China Post (Standard International Shipping)

  • China Post offers affordable international shipping options for parcels, including economy and standard services.
  • Delivery Time: Typically 10-30 days depending on the country of origin and the service you choose.
  • Cost: One of the most affordable options, with prices starting from as low as $10 – $25 USD for small parcels (up to 2 kg).
  • For larger packages, prices can range from $30 – $80 USD for 5 kg.

China Post Services:

  • China Post Air Mail: Economical but slower. Typically takes 10-30 days.
  • China Post EMS (Express Mail Service): Slightly faster, but more expensive. EMS typically takes 7-15 days for delivery.

2. E-commerce Shipping Services

For small packages, especially items purchased online, there are specialized e-commerce shipping options, which are typically affordable.

ePacket (for small parcels from certain countries)

  • ePacket is a popular affordable shipping method for small packages from countries like the U.S., Hong Kong, and some other regions, primarily for e-commerce items (e.g., from AliExpress).
  • Delivery Time: Typically 7-20 days, but delivery times can vary.
  • Cost: Generally around $10 – $30 USD for parcels under 2 kg.
  • Service: It’s a low-cost option for shipping lightweight items, particularly from online stores to Chinese consumers.

AliExpress Standard Shipping

  • If you are buying from AliExpress, their AliExpress Standard Shipping is an affordable choice for shipping to China.
  • Cost: For lightweight items, $3 – $10 USD.
  • Delivery Time: Typically 10-20 days, but varies based on the seller and item.

3. Courier Services with Economy Shipping

If you need a bit faster delivery or want better tracking than postal services, courier services like DHL, FedEx, and UPS offer economy options that are cheaper than their express services.

DHL eCommerce

  • Delivery Time: Typically 7-14 days.
  • Cost: Generally cheaper than regular DHL express shipping, with prices starting from $25 – $60 USD for small packages (under 2-5 kg).
  • Service: Includes tracking and reliable delivery to China.

UPS Worldwide Saver (Economy Option)

  • Delivery Time: Typically 5-10 days.
  • Cost: Prices range from $20 – $60 USD, depending on size and weight.

FedEx International Economy

  • Delivery Time: Typically 4-7 days.
  • Cost: Prices are around $25 – $70 USD, depending on weight and size.

4. International Freight (for Large Shipments)

For larger shipments (e.g., bulk goods or high-volume parcels), ocean freight or economy air freight may be cheaper than express courier options.

Ocean Freight (for Bulk Shipments)

  • Ocean freight is the cheapest option for large or heavy items (typically over 100 kg).
  • Delivery Time: Ocean freight can take 20-40 days, depending on the port and location.
  • Cost: Ocean freight costs can start from $500 – $2,000 USD per container, but it becomes cheaper per kg for larger shipments.

5. Regional Alternatives (For Proximity)

If you are shipping from a region closer to China, such as Hong Kong, Macau, or Taiwan, shipping costs will be significantly lower due to the proximity and shorter delivery times.

  • Hong Kong Post offers low-cost shipping options, and SF Express is a popular courier for domestic and cross-border shipments.
  • Delivery Time: 1-7 days depending on the shipping method.
  • Cost: $5 – $30 USD for small packages under 2 kg.

Tips for Saving on Shipping to China

  1. Use Postal Services for small, non-urgent items. China Post is the most cost-effective choice for low-value goods or personal items.
  2. Check E-commerce Shipping Rates if you’re shipping goods purchased from AliExpress or similar platforms.
  3. Compare Prices: Use online shipping calculators to compare the prices of different couriers and postal services based on the weight and destination.
  4. Consider Ocean Freight for larger shipments (over 100 kg), as it offers the best value for bulk shipments.
  5. Look for Discounts or bulk shipping rates if you are an e-commerce seller or shipping multiple parcels.
